Counselor Natalie, MS, ALC, NCC

Location(s): Jasper

Natalie joined the Garrett Counseling team in 2023, and she has been working in the mental health field for over a year. She is an Associate Licensed Counselor under the supervision of Dr. Ashley Garrett, PhD, LPC-S, RPT-S, ACS, NCC (LPC-S #0856).

Natalie enjoys working with adolescents, college students, and young adults, as well as those experiencing trauma, anxiety, or depression. She often uses a person-centered approach. Natalie says, “This approach manifests as a collaborative partnership between me and my clients wherein we are working toward their goals together.”
